高手进阶OpenClaw(龙虾)脚本调试脚本合集
2026-03-19 0引言
高手进阶OpenClaw(龙虾)脚本调试脚本合集 是面向资深跨境电商运营/技术型卖家的一套开源或社区共享的自动化脚本工具集合,用于辅助Shopify、WooCommerce、独立站等平台的页面元素抓取、价格监控、库存轮询、竞品数据采集及反爬绕过等高频调试任务。“OpenClaw”为开发者社区对某类轻量级、模块化爬虫调试框架的非官方代称(非商业产品名),因代码结构类似“龙虾”多爪并行逻辑,被昵称为“龙虾脚本”。

主体
它能解决哪些问题
- 场景化痛点→对应价值:竞品价格日更10次但人工盯盘漏判——脚本可设定毫秒级轮询+阈值告警,自动触发调价或补货提醒;
- 场景化痛点→对应价值:Shopify主题更新后JS渲染异常导致价格/库存错位——脚本内置Puppeteer+Selector Debugger模块,支持可视化DOM断点调试;
- 场景化痛点→对应价值:多站点SKU同步失败率高、错误日志无上下文——脚本合集含统一Error Traceback增强器,自动标注请求头、响应状态码、重定向链路。
怎么用/怎么开通/怎么选择
该合集非SaaS服务,无注册/开通流程,属GitHub开源协作项目。使用需自行部署与调试:
- 在GitHub搜索关键词
openclaw-shopify-debug或lizard-scraper-tools(注意甄别仓库Star数≥200、最近更新≤3个月); - Fork仓库至个人账号,确认README.md中明确标注支持目标平台(如Shopify Storefront API v2023-10+);
- 本地安装Node.js 18+及Puppeteer(需配置
--no-sandbox参数适配Linux服务器); - 复制
.env.example为.env,填入Shopify Store URL、Private App Admin API Token(权限需含read_productsread_inventory); - 运行
npm run debug:price -- --handle=product-handle启动单商品调试模式; - 通过CLI输出的
Selector Path和Render Timing日志,定位JS加载延迟或Shadow DOM嵌套问题。
注:部分脚本依赖Playwright或Scrapy插件,具体依赖项以各子模块package.json为准;不提供GUI界面,全部通过命令行交互。
费用/成本通常受哪些因素影响
- 是否需自建服务器(VPS内存≥4GB、带宽≥5Mbps为稳定运行下限);
- 是否启用Headless Chrome集群(影响CPU/内存占用,决定并发请求数上限);
- 目标站点反爬强度(如Shopify启用Cloudflare Turnstile则需额外集成打码服务API);
- 日志存储方案(本地文件 vs ELK栈 vs Sentry错误追踪,影响运维复杂度);
- 团队技术能力(能否自主修改XPath/CSS Selector、处理CSP报错、修复Cookie持久化逻辑)。
为了拿到准确部署成本,你通常需要准备:目标站点数量、单站点平均SKU量、期望轮询频次(次/小时)、现有服务器环境规格、是否已有打码服务账户。
常见坑与避坑清单
- 勿直接运行未审计的
install.sh脚本——曾有仿冒仓库植入curl | bash恶意下载器,务必逐行检查shell脚本内容; - Shopify Admin API调用频次超限(2000 points/hour)时,脚本默认不退避——需手动在
lib/api-throttle.js中启用Exponential Backoff逻辑; - Price Selector硬编码写死
.price__regular但主题升级后改为.price--main——应改用容错Selector:document.querySelector('[class*="price"][class*="main"]'); - 未设置User-Agent轮换+Referer伪造——易触发Shopify 403拦截,建议从
fake-useragent库导入随机UA并绑定Referer为首页URL。
FAQ
{关键词} 靠谱吗/正规吗/是否合规?
OpenClaw(龙虾)脚本合集属开源社区项目,无商业实体背书。其代码本身不违反Shopify《Developer Terms》第4.2条(允许合理自动化访问),但使用方式需符合平台Robots.txt、API速率限制及GDPR/CCPA数据采集要求。是否合规取决于你如何配置请求频率、存储数据范围及是否获取用户同意——建议在robots.txt允许路径内运行,并避免采集PII字段(如邮箱、收货地址)。
{关键词} 适合哪些卖家/平台/地区/类目?
适合具备基础Node.js调试能力、运营Shopify独立站(尤其DTC品牌)、且SKU结构标准化(如服饰/美妆/3C)的中国跨境卖家。不适用于Wix、BigCommerce等非API开放平台,亦不推荐给无Linux服务器管理经验的新手。地域上无限制,但需确保服务器IP未被列入Shopify风控名单(建议使用海外云厂商如AWS Tokyo或DigitalOcean NYC节点)。
{关键词} 常见失败原因是什么?如何排查?
最常见失败原因:① Shopify Storefront API Token权限不足(缺read_products);② 主题启用Hydrogen框架后商品数据仅在Client端渲染,服务端返回空JSON;③ Cloudflare JS挑战未绕过导致Puppeteer加载超时。排查路径:npm run debug:network捕获HAR文件 → 检查Response Headers中x-shopify-stage值 → 对照Shopify Status Page确认API服务状态。
结尾
高手进阶OpenClaw(龙虾)脚本调试脚本合集是技术型卖家提效利器,但需自主承担部署与合规责任。

